Ranch Ready: Essential Clothing for the Modern Equestrian
The modern cowgirl demands more than just jeans and a checked shirt. Creating a versatile ranch wardrobe is about combining style with toughness . Think long-lasting denim – perhaps flared for riding or slim for everyday chores . A well-fitting pair of Western boots is absolutely essential , and don't forget a good jacket – a canvas one is always a fantastic choice. Consider layering with a vest for extra warmth. Finally, a fashionable hat to protect against the sun completes the ensemble .

Mastering the Part: Your Complete Overview to Women's Western Style
Embarking on the world of women's western wear can feel tricky, but with a little insight, you’ll be appearing like a true cowgirl in no time! It's more than just a bonnet ; it's a aesthetic rooted in heritage . Start with the essentials : a well-fitting pair of jeans – think bootcut, straight leg, or even a stylish skinny jean – are a must. Top them with a iconic button-down shirt, often featuring subtle accents like embroidery or fringe. Vests, both long and cropped , add a layer of style . Don’t forget the footwear! Comfortable boots are the defining piece – choose from classic cowboy boots to more relaxed ankle boots. Finally, accessorize! A stylish belt, a attractive hat, and some understated jewelry complete the outfit.
